The Autumn/Winter11 Collection is about to drop...




So heres a quick snapshot of some of the Autumn/winter 11 Collection, its going live in the online shop ( www.griffin-studio.com/shop ) over the next few days so keeping checking in with us for updates and new editions to the store.

The collection takes inspiration from the new home of the Griffin Studio, Hartland in North Devon and as you've probably seen via the blog we've been having an awesome time settling into our new surroundings.
This season we bring together a mix of fabrics from traditional tweeds to wet-look cottons and 3 layer technical fabrics. We’ve also worked high shine nylons with bubble fleeces to give the ultimate textural contrast to a number of pieces culminating into a bold and exciting collection that not only represents the Griffin ethos of 'Technology meets Tradition', but also subtly underlines the importance of transparency and a sustainable future.

Spring/Summer 11 Collection

The spring/summer 11 collection looks back to 1985 and the Katherine Hamnett era, baggy, oversized silhouettes and plenty of military detailing are the source of inspiration for this season’s collection. Whilst we still delve into the Griffin archive for our classic, heritage garments like the Dartmouth and Imber jackets we challenge new technologies and dye techniques to create fresh and innovative detailing. Bold features including oversized features, meet laser cut welts combined with bonded faux leather seams resulting in a performance meets fashion hybrid.

The colour palette is a mix of high contrast in black and white alongside a tonal DPM range of military green and sand and complimented with an electric blue as a highlight. Desert Finnish DPM returns as the dominant camouflage with Swedish camouflage featured in a couple of pant and short styles as well. Working closely with our Italian dye factory we have created a spray paint effect across a number of styles to give a worn, plastic look to the natural fabrics, catching only areas that the paint touches, leaving the undersides of pocket flaps and cuffs undyed, the effect subtly draws together the two contrasting base fabrics which include a mix of rich cottons and luxurious silks through to 3 layer technical waterproofs.

This season is about dramatic silhouettes, quality with a respect for local sourcing developed alongside new technology to make them relevant and functional to today’s lifestyle whilst aspiring towards a sustainable future.
